The Advantages of Laser Cutting Engraving

Laser cutting engraving stands out from traditional methods due to several key advantages:

  • Precision: Lasers can achieve intricate details with high accuracy, ensuring consistency in every cut or engraving.
  • Speed: Modern laser systems operate at high speeds, significantly reducing production time while maintaining quality.
  • Versatility: Suitable for various materials like metal, wood, plastic, and glass, making it a versatile tool for different industries.

Applications in Various Industries

Laser cutting engraving finds applications across diverse sectors:

  • Food and Beverage: Used to engrave logos or designs on coffee mugs, wine bottles, and other drinkware. Have you noticed the intricate engravings on your favorite coffee cup?
  • Fashion: Creates detailed patterns on fabric and leather, enhancing garment uniqueness.
  • Automotive: For precise cutting of metal parts and engraving serial numbers.

Technical Aspects and Precision Capabilities

At the core of laser cutting engraving are advanced systems utilizing CO₂ or fiber lasers, each suited for different materials. Industrial Applications and Efficiency Gains

In industrial settings, laser cutting engraving enhances productivity by:

  • Minimizing Material Waste: Precise cuts reduce scrap, lowering costs.
  • Increasing Throughput: High-speed operations allow for mass production while maintaining quality.
  • Improving Quality Control: Consistent results ensure uniformity across products.
